It is easy to get carried away with fancy features and tools when tasked with designing a new website. Every department within your organization has wants and needs for their section of the site. You can easily end up with a large list of complicated and expensive-to-build tools and features.

However, when it comes down to it, most users are coming to your site to do just a few things…buy a ticket, donate, check out the calendar etc. So it is helpful to determine the primary three or four reasons users are coming to your site. If you look at your analytics program you can probably determine that these three to four reasons drive about 80% of your site visits. It is in these areas that you should devote the majority of your resources. Yeah, it would be great to have a personalized media room for donors but how many donors are really going to come to the site to use it?
